The Canon EOS 6D Mark II DSLR camera was released in June 2017. EOS 6D Mark II has all-new 26.2MP full-frame sensor, which features a Dual Pixel AF design and is paired with Canon’s DIGIC 7 image processor. The camera has a top ISO of 40,000 and uses the same 7560-pixel RGB+IR metering sensor as the EOS 80D. When shooting through the viewfinder the 6D II offers a 45-point, all-cross-type AF system. The camera can take bursts at up to 6.5 fps using Servo (continuous) AF.
